#166c3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#166c3e is composed of 8.6% red, 42.4%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.6%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 147.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.2% and a lightness of 25.5%. #166c3e color hex could be obtained by blending #2cd87c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#166c3e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a06 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#166c3e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e4441 is the less saturated color, while #02803d is the most saturated one.
